Program Title: Students with Special Needs Speaker Series

Contact Person/Office: Sharon Byrne

School : Saint Ignatius College Prep

Program Description:

Once per quarter, guest speakers are invited to school to provide teachers with resources and support for helping students with special needs, differentiating instruction and understanding the pressures teenagers face.

Rationale: Considering our limited resources for students with different learning abilities, these professionals offer new perspectives, strategies for teaching and other resources for understanding the difficulties some students face.

Leadership: Guidance Department Chair

Implementation: The counseling department chair proposed the speaker series and submitted a proposal for the program and has arranged for the speakers, food service and feedback surveys.

Processes and Resources: Sharon Byrne, our Counseling Department Chair, asks teachers for suggestions and invites professionals from various educational fields. They come during an all-school free period, present for an hour and provide materials.

Finances: $1,000.00 for food for faculty, honorarium for speakers (which is usually donated back to the school)

Rewards: Information, resources and ideas for teachers to help struggling students

Time (When/Length): 4x / year, one hour

Location (Space): 5 th floor balcony (space that seats around 60)

Accountability/Assessment: Surveys are sent out to faculty for feedback and suggestions for the next year’s speakers
